Methodology: For this study, GOBankingRates found thebest Pennsylvania citiesto retire for $2,000 a month.
To qualify for this study, each city had to have data available for all sources.
Themortgage and expenditure costsare used to find theaveragemonthly total costof living.
The livability index was sourced from AreaVibes for each city.
Three cities qualify for this study without Social Security benefits sorted to show the highest to lowest livability.
The average fullSocial Security benefitsfor one person were sourced from the Social Security Administration.
The monthly total cost of living after Social Security benefits was calculated.
All data was collected on and is up to date as of July 12, 2024.
